Beetroot Soup is a vibrant, earthy dish that combines the rich, sweet flavor of beets with a medley of fresh ingredients like onions, garlic, and vegetable broth. Originating from Eastern European cuisine, it’s often enjoyed in hearty bowls, garnished with a dollop of sour cream or fresh herbs. Packed with antioxidants, vitamins, and minerals, beetroot soup supports heart health and boosts immunity, making it a nutritious choice.
